Hello All and Happy Holidays...



I had purchased a Lionel Polar Express set for my son for Xmas and have run into somewhat of a problem with the transformer (I think). This is our first venture into motorized trains (he's been a wooden railway fanatic for years), so I'm not sure if what I'm experiencing is normal for this type of set or not.



I set up the train last night. It seemed that it took a few minutes for the transformer to "warm up". The green light was on but when I moved the throttle lever, nothing would happen. Then after a few minutes, the train finally started moving. I got it to go forward, neutral, reverse, etc. No problems. I unplugged it and turned in for the night.



This morning my son obviously wants to take it for a spin. We plug it in and the green light comes on and the same thing happens -- the train won't go. So we wait a few minutes and nothing. Then the green light went out all together. I unplugged everything, checked all the connections and after an hour tried it again. Nothing. The transformer hums (slightly) but still no green light, nor moving train.



Does anyone have any idea what might be causing this? Am I doing something wrong?

George,

If you purchased your set at a train store that carries Lionel transformers, they will generally swap yours out for a replacement.

If not, contact Lionel Customer Service at (586) 949-4100, extension 1350 and tell them what's happened. They'll give you a Return Authorization number to send your transformer in for a replacement.

Personally, I wish they would do an OEM agreement with MRC and start including the MRC 600 in their sets. I think it would save a great deal of aggrevation for a lot of folks.

Check with your dealer. I believe Lionel came out with a replacement terminal track (the piece that connects to the transformer) which corrects this sort of trouble.
